GF-F seasonality — average by calendar month
Feeder Cattle has monthly history back to 2001. Its strongest month by median is May — positive in 21 of 26 years, median +4.2%, and higher in 7 of the last 9. January is the soft spot, down in 16 of 25 with a median of -1.3%. Across its full record it has closed 57% of months higher, swings ±4.8% in an average month and has fallen 55.3% peak to trough.
